## Onboarding: the Pell Harbor stale-cache incident

Before touching the catalog service, read the postmortem for incident 14. Short version: the Fenwright cache layer kept serving expired price entries because invalidation messages were dropped when the queue hit its retention cap. The fix added a version stamp check on every read plus a dead-letter alert.

Your local env needs `CACHE_VERSION_CHECK=true` and the invalidation-queue credential, which goes on the line right after this paragraph.

secret setting of kagep-kajep: ARCHIVE_KEY3=481

Q2 Planning Note — Finance Team, Bramblehart Media

We're greenlighting the new "Lantern Plus" subscription tier for launch in May. Pricing lands between our basic and studio plans, bundling the Quillfeather archive and early-access drops. Model assumes 6% of basic users trade up within two quarters. Billing config and tax treatment need sign-off by mid-April. Revenue assumptions and rollout detail appear below.

confidential, kahog-bawif: The northern region missed its Pramir quota by 20.0 percent last quarter. Casaxek Freight plans to lower the Fraion list price by 41.5 percent in December. The finance team signed off on a budget of $236.4 million for Project Druius. The renewal with Fenysix Partners closes at $91.3 million a year, 2.1 percent below the last contract.

Handover: Fixturesmith test-data factory (from Odile to whoever picks this up)

Fixturesmith generates deterministic test records for the Larkspur billing suite. Key things: seeds are pinned per test file, so never share a seed across suites, and the `customer` factory auto-creates linked invoices — disable that with `bare=True` for unit tests. The factory registry admin panel is rarely needed, but if you must regenerate the golden dataset, you'll need elevated access. Unlock the registry with the recovery phrase below.

unlock words, fawig-bagef: olidor-holir-istox-holath-tamys-quenion-giliel